diff --git a/.env b/.env index 8a573c2..cb44bf2 100644 --- a/.env +++ b/.env @@ -3,10 +3,5 @@ DEBUG=True SECRET_KEY="django-insecure-r616b$_bknw-2nh96gbuwe%2l-2o@g3uui747t8jz&nwp&xe_m" ALLOWED_HOSTS=localhost,127.0.0.1,0.0.0.0,https://firma-plum.vercel.app/,https://promtechno.uz -# Database Configuration (Postgres) -DB_ENGINE=postgresql -DB_NAME=portfolio_admin -DB_USER=postgres -DB_PASSWORD=postgres -DB_HOST=db -DB_PORT=5432 +# Database Configuration (SQLite for local) +DB_ENGINE=sqlite3 diff --git a/content/__pycache__/admin.cpython-313.pyc b/content/__pycache__/admin.cpython-313.pyc index 971d0e0..2315848 100644 Binary files a/content/__pycache__/admin.cpython-313.pyc and b/content/__pycache__/admin.cpython-313.pyc differ diff --git a/content/__pycache__/serializers.cpython-313.pyc b/content/__pycache__/serializers.cpython-313.pyc index 761b195..c893671 100644 Binary files a/content/__pycache__/serializers.cpython-313.pyc and b/content/__pycache__/serializers.cpython-313.pyc differ diff --git a/content/__pycache__/urls.cpython-313.pyc b/content/__pycache__/urls.cpython-313.pyc index 8f04ddd..1719ff8 100644 Binary files a/content/__pycache__/urls.cpython-313.pyc and b/content/__pycache__/urls.cpython-313.pyc differ diff --git a/content/__pycache__/views.cpython-313.pyc b/content/__pycache__/views.cpython-313.pyc index 2f0f093..d70d765 100644 Binary files a/content/__pycache__/views.cpython-313.pyc and b/content/__pycache__/views.cpython-313.pyc differ diff --git a/content/migrations/0003_faq_product_description_ru_product_description_uz.py b/content/migrations/0003_faq_product_description_ru_product_description_uz.py new file mode 100644 index 0000000..d2d23e9 --- /dev/null +++ b/content/migrations/0003_faq_product_description_ru_product_description_uz.py @@ -0,0 +1,33 @@ +# Generated by Django 5.2.8 on 2026-01-14 09:40 + +from django.db import migrations, models + + +class Migration(migrations.Migration): + + dependencies = [ + ('content', '0002_rename_name_product_name_ru_and_more'), + ] + + operations = [ + migrations.CreateModel( + name='FAQ', + fields=[ + ('id', models.BigAut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')), + ('question_uz', models.CharField(max_length=255)), + ('question_ru', models.CharField(max_length=255)), + ('answer_uz', models.TextField()), + ('answer_ru', models.TextField()), + ], + ), + migrations.AddField( + model_name='product', + name='description_ru', + field=models.TextField(blank=True, null=True), + ), + migrations.AddField( + model_name='product', + name='description_uz', + field=models.TextField(blank=True, null=True), + ), + ] diff --git a/content/serializers.py b/content/serializers.py index 792ef44..6eeec82 100644 --- a/content/serializers.py +++ b/content/serializers.py @@ -12,7 +12,7 @@ class ProductSerializer(serializers.ModelSerializer): class Meta: model = Product - fields = ['id', 'name_uz', 'name_ru', 'image', 'description_uz', 'description_ru', 'features'] + fields = ['id', 'name_uz', 'name_ru', 'description_uz', 'description_ru', 'features'] class ContactSerializer(serializers.ModelSerializer):